To make your business stand out, you need to provide potential buyers with information that will help them make an informed decision. A descriptive and well-organized sales memorandum will help in the sale process which, is used to present your company in the best possible light and motivate prospective buyers into making a solid enquiry. It can be prepared by a business broker, or by the owner of the company and highlight all the positive things about the business and will help what the desire of potential buyers. It contains information on areas of possible growth and expansions, information on the unique value proposition of the business, its current assets, and key financial figures such as profit, cash flow, and total debt.
